Hukum Penetapan Harga Menurut Ibnu Taimiyah (Studi Kasus Pelaksanaan Harga Eceran Tertinggi (HET) Obat Generik di Apotek di Kota Medan)

Summary: Medan City Pharmacy Highest Retail Price (HET) There are still traders who sell generic medicines above the Highest Retail Price (HET), which results in losses for consumers. The purpose of this study is to determine pricing according to Ibn Taymiyyah and analyze the implementation of maximum price regulations for generic drugs in Medan city pharmacies. The research method used is positive jurisprudence, and this study is carried out using the concept of legal analysis, which focuses on data and facts on the ground that occur in the middle of people's lives. According to the results of this study, Ibn Taimiyah allowed the government to set prices when it was aimed at benefiting and profiting society, ensuring justice among people to buy and sell at normal standard prices, and accepting goods. It is said that it is prohibited. Allah has forbidden any price other than the normal price. Field data shows that the sale of generic medicines exceeds the maximum retail price and therefore does not comply with the provisions of Section 8(1f) of the Consumer Protection Act 1999. As is the practice of economic operators when selling generic drugs, the price does not match the promise made on the label of the drug's package.
